Spatial-Temporal Reasoning

Spatial-temporal reasoning is an AI capability for understanding and predicting how objects and patterns change across space and time, enabling smarter decision-making in dynamic environments.

Spatial-temporal reasoning is a key concept in artificial intelligence that refers to the ability of a system to understand, interpret, and make predictions about data that changes across both space and time. This type of reasoning goes beyond just recognizing patterns in static data. It requires analyzing how objects or patterns evolve, move, and interact within a given environment over a period of time.

In practical terms, spatial-temporal reasoning enables AI systems to process dynamic information. For example, consider a self-driving car navigating through city streets. It must detect where other cars, pedestrians, and obstacles are not just in the current moment, but also predict where they will be in the near future. This involves integrating spatial data (the position and arrangement of objects) with temporal data (how these positions change over time).

This reasoning capability is vital in many real-world AI applications. In video analysis, spatial-temporal reasoning helps systems recognize and track objects or people as they move through frames. In robotics, it allows robots to plan paths and interact with moving objects. In healthcare, it can be used to analyze how diseases spread over time and across regions. Even in natural language processing, understanding the sequence and timing of events in a narrative can benefit from spatial-temporal modeling.

To achieve spatial-temporal reasoning, AI models often use a combination of techniques. Recurrent neural networks (RNNs) and long short-term memory (LSTM) networks are popular for handling temporal sequences, while convolutional neural networks (CNNs) excel at extracting spatial features from images or grids. Some advanced models, like spatio-temporal graph neural networks, can process complex data where relationships between points vary over time. These models learn to represent both dimensions simultaneously, making them powerful tools for analyzing time-evolving spatial data.

Spatial-temporal reasoning also plays a role in reinforcement learning, where agents must learn to act optimally in environments that change over time. For instance, a robot soccer player needs to decide where to move and when to kick based on the ever-changing positions of the ball and other players.

A major challenge in spatial-temporal reasoning is dealing with the sheer volume and complexity of data. Time-series data, video streams, and sensor grids can quickly become large and difficult to process. Efficient data representation, robust training datasets, and careful model design are crucial for building AI systems that can reason effectively in both space and time.

Ultimately, spatial-temporal reasoning is essential for any AI system that interacts with real-world environments. It’s what allows machines to anticipate, adapt, and make informed decisions based on how the world changes around them.

💡 Found this helpful? Click below to share it with your network and spread the value:
Anda Usman
Anda Usman

Anda Usman is an AI engineer and product strategist, currently serving as Chief Editor & Product Lead at The Algorithm Daily, where he translates complex tech into clear insight.